The Leidos Civil NISC IV program is hiring for a Technical Support Software Engineer to support the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) in Oklahoma City, OK. The candidate will be working with a team of computer/electronics engineering professionals redesigning/upgrading Engineering applications This position will be responsible for supporting and beginner development of the system software interfaces. Primary Responsibilities: Provide technical support for Java/J2EE-based web applications in production and staging environments. Troubleshoot application, server, and database issues by analyzing logs, stack traces, and monitoring tools. Perform root cause analysis (RCA) for recurring issues and implement preventive solutions. Monitor application performance and system health using tools Collaborate with development and DevOps teams to deploy patches, hotfixes, and configuration changes. Support database-related issues by writing basic Oracle queries for troubleshooting and data validation. Primarily participate in beginning phases of development of application software to include architecture, design, implementation, debug, validation, and verification with a web application / Oracle back-end Primarily manage lifecycle to include requirements, system design, and test Primarily produce software code that interfaces directly with hardware. Primarily debug and troubleshoot commands in object-oriented programming. Primarily analyze and translate requirements into system architecture that interfaces with hardware.
